  With Ubuntu 18.04 my laptop does not suspend when lid is closed while
  external monitors are attached. This might be a good behavior for many
  users but I want to have my laptop suspend again when I close it.
  
  Some time ago there was an option in gsettings scheme org.gnome
  .settings-daemon.plugins.power named lid-close-suspend-with-external-
  monitor (introduced in
  https://bugzilla.gnome.org/show_bug.cgi?id=657201). This settings seems

  This is realy anoying because at the moment the laptop does not suspend
  at all with lid-close action because the nvidia driver discover the
  internal built-in display under DP-4. That makes gnome think that there
  is an external monitor connected. Is this a bug in nvidia driver or a
  problem of gnome-desktop's gnome-rr which thinks that only monitors with
  "LVDS|Lvds|LCD|eDP|DSI" in it's name could be an internal display?
  However this might be another bug. I want to suspend with realy external
  monitors attached anyhow because I always use my laptop as second/third
  monitor.
